Transaction 6223bdde301198e3961ee15aefa66b0be4e989bb4cb9ece9eda53adf5bc7300a

1 Input
2 Outputs
  • 6223bdde301198e3961ee15aefa66b0be4e989bb4cb9ece9eda53adf5bc7300a:0
  • value  1419127365
    address  3MrRhLN48ES22FBpmaEnZGyMAktXJ8m73h
  • 6223bdde301198e3961ee15aefa66b0be4e989bb4cb9ece9eda53adf5bc7300a:1
  • value  4349676521
    address  34sTcMn3B8HcqCmmUD5oiHERcyHfhhXvbw